Question 1158568: Ed and Hew are product testers at IL Incorp. Ed can drop a piece of luggage off the top of headquarters and then record the results once every 4 minutes. Hew can do the same once every 5 minutes. How many minutes will it take them together to drop their luggage and record the results a (combined)total of 18 times? You can put this solution on YOUR website! in x minutes they do x/5 and x/4 of these
Need an integer answer
(x/5)+(x/4)=18
multiply through by 20
4x+5x=360
9x=360
x=40 minutes
Consider the least common multiple of the two given times, which is 20 minutes.
In 20 minutes, Ed can drop 20/4=5 pieces of luggage and Hew can drop 20/5=4 pieces of luggage. So in 20 minutes together, the two of them can drop 5+4=9 pieces of luggage.
18 pieces is twice that number; so it will take them twice as long -- 40 minutes -- to drop 18 pieces of luggage.
